False biological test results

The larger the number of tested compounds, the greater is the risk of false positives for a given biological test. This occurs because each compound is evaluated separately, with a given probability that the test result is falsely positive. Hence, CombC with many compounds evaluated by HTS may give a large number of false positive compounds. [Pg.212]

The use of statistical tests to analyze and quantify the significance of sample data is widespread in the study of biological systems where precise physical models are not readily available. Statistical tests are used in conjunction with measured data as an aid to understanding the significance of a result. Their aid in data analysis fills a need to answer the question of whether or not the inferences drawn from the data set are probable and statistically relevant. The statistical tests go further than a mere qualitative description of relevance. They are designed to provide a quantitative number for the probability that the stated hypothesis about the data is either true or false. In addition, they allow for the assessment of whether there are enough data to make a reasonable assumption about the system. [Pg.151]
